About Information Technology Law in Taipei, Taiwan

Information Technology (IT) law in Taipei, Taiwan refers to the legal framework that governs the use of technology, data, and electronic communications. It covers a wide range of issues such as data protection, cybersecurity, intellectual property, e-commerce, and electronic transactions.

Local Laws Overview

Key aspects of local laws relevant to Information Technology in Taipei, Taiwan include the Personal Data Protection Act, the Cybersecurity Management Act, the Electronic Signature Act, and the Computer-Processed Personal Data Protection Act. These laws regulate data protection, cybersecurity, electronic transactions, and privacy rights in the digital age.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What are my rights as a consumer regarding data privacy in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: In Taipei, Taiwan, consumers have the right to know how their personal data is collected, processed, and used by companies. They also have the right to access, correct, and delete their personal information.

Q: What are the penalties for data breaches in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: Companies that fail to protect personal data may face fines, legal actions, and reputational damage. The Personal Data Protection Act imposes penalties on organizations that violate data privacy regulations.

Q: Do I need to register my software with the government in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: Depending on the nature of your software, you may need to register it with the Intellectual Property Office in Taipei, Taiwan to protect your intellectual property rights.

Q: Can I use electronic signatures for legal documents in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: Yes, electronic signatures are legally recognized in Taipei, Taiwan under the Electronic Signature Act. However, certain requirements must be met for an electronic signature to be valid.

Q: How can I protect my company's trade secrets in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: You can protect your company's trade secrets by implementing data protection measures, confidentiality agreements, and restricted access to sensitive information. It is recommended to consult with a lawyer specialized in IT law to safeguard your trade secrets.

Q: What are the regulations for e-commerce businesses in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: E-commerce businesses in Taipei, Taiwan must comply with regulations on consumer protection, electronic transactions, advertising standards, and data privacy. It is advisable to seek legal advice to ensure compliance with the applicable laws.

Q: Can I transfer personal data outside of Taipei, Taiwan?

A: Yes, you can transfer personal data outside of Taipei, Taiwan subject to certain conditions and safeguards to protect the privacy of individuals. It is essential to comply with data protection laws and regulations when transferring personal data internationally.

Q: What are the key cybersecurity regulations in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: Taipei, Taiwan has enacted the Cybersecurity Management Act to regulate cybersecurity practices, incident response, and risk management for organizations. Compliance with these regulations is crucial to prevent cyber threats and protect sensitive information.

Q: How can I resolve a dispute related to software licensing in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: If you are facing a dispute over software licensing agreements in Taipei, Taiwan, you can seek legal advice to resolve the issue through negotiation, mediation, or arbitration. An IT lawyer can help you protect your rights and interests in software licensing disputes.

Q: What are the intellectual property rights for software developers in Taipei, Taiwan?

A: Software developers in Taipei, Taiwan are entitled to intellectual property rights under the Copyright Act and the Patent Act. It is crucial to protect your software creations through copyright registration, licensing agreements, and other legal mechanisms.
